Rock Man (Megaman) was the original robot who fought for everlasting peace.

X is, in simple terms, a Rockman remade by Dr. Light and awakened 1000 years after the events of the NES games (well, all the games called Rock Man *number*). He's a bunch cooler but still fights for everlasting piece. Or something. The two share the same creator, that's all.

As you may or may not have noticed, I've added unplayables to the first post list. This includes "Replica World", the home stage of the master polygon.

Replica World is, as the name suggests, a copy of all the other stages, merged into one.
The stage starts out as a copy of FD in terms of shape, while visually looking a lot like Brawl's "Subspace" area. It soon changes, however, to mimic another stage at random. The chosen replicated stage keeps the basic shape of the original, though without any movement and still with the same half real appearance. After staying as that for a while, the stage will shift back to FD and later change to another stage. All stages must be used before a non-FD stage is repeated. All copied stage platforms are fully solid, no matter what they're like in the original stage. The background would be a swirling rainbow void, similar to that of F-Zero GX's "Phantom Road".
Movement between forms would be done similarly to the Pokemon Stadium stage in Melee and would occur approximately every twenty seconds.
